COVID-19: Strict but not like last lockdown, say sellers of essentials
Updated On: 15 April, 2021 08:00 AM IST | Mumbai | Gaurav Sarkar
Shopkeepers, vegetable market vendors, and fisherfolk say that no large crowds have come out after the CM’s address

The fish market at Andheri’s Four Bungalows looked sleepy on Wednesday. Pic/Rane Ashish
Memories of last year’s harsh lockdown etched on their mind, citizens feared something similar ahead of Chief Minister Uddhav Thackeray’s public address on Tuesday night. They heaved a sigh of relief after learning that they won’t need to throng local markets to stock up on essentials.
Sachin, a vegetable vendor in Andheri, said there has been no panic buying this time
